A famous Australian actor died by drowning. Here is what happened to him

Actor Peter Hardy died in Australia at the age of 66, following a drowning accident on a beach in Fremantle, near Perth, Western Australia.

According to Australian media, Hardy was diving in South Beach, Fremantle, last Thursday, when he encountered a problem at sea, but the cause of his death is still unknown, pointing out that some people at the beach tried to save his life, and they performed cardiopulmonary resuscitation. pneumoniae on the beach until paramedics arrived.

And the newspaper continued, “Tragically, emergency teams were unable to save him and he died at the scene,” noting that Hardy was born and raised in Perth before beginning his acting career in Australia in the mid-1980s.
